#5193d9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5193d9 is composed of 31.8% red, 57.6%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.7% cyan, 32.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 210.9 degrees, a saturation of 64.2% and a lightness of 58.4%. #5193d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ffff with #0027b3.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#5193d9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5193d9 has RGB values of R:81, G:147,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5346265.
